以太坊部署本地服务-打造区块链应用的基石
区块链技术的兴起给互联网带来了革命性的变化,而以太坊作为最具代表性的智能合约平台之一,为区块链应用开发提供了强大的基础设施。在以太坊上部署本地服务,可以为开发者提供更加可靠、高效的环境,推动区块链技术的发展。
1. 了解以太坊本地服务
以太坊本地服务是一种在个人计算机上运行的以太坊节点,它可以充当区块链网络的一部分,同时也是开发和测试智能合约的理想选择。通过部署本地服务,开发者可以更加灵活地测试和调试自己的应用,同时减少与公共以太坊网络的交互,提高开发效率。
2. 部署以太坊本地服务的步骤
以下是部署以太坊本地服务的基本步骤:
- 安装以太坊客户端软件,例如以太坊官方的Go-Ethereum(Geth)。
- 设置以太坊节点的配置文件,包括网络ID、数据目录、RPC端口等。
- 初始化以太坊节点,并进行创世块的设置。
- 启动本地服务节点,等待节点同步完成。
- 与本地服务节点进行交互,部署和测试智能合约。
3. 本地服务的优势
通过部署以太坊本地服务,开发者可以获得以下优势:
- 快速开发和测试:本地服务提供了独立的区块链环境,可以快速进行开发和测试,减少与公共网络的交互时间。
- 更高的安全性:本地服务只在个人计算机上运行,相比于公共以太坊网络,安全性更高,减少了被攻击和黑客的风险。
- 成本控制:使用本地服务可以避免支付公共以太坊网络的手续费,降低了开发成本。
- 定制化配置:本地服务可以根据开发需求进行定制化配置,满足不同的开发场景和需求。
4. 推动区块链技术的发展
以太坊本地服务的部署为区块链技术的发展提供了有力的支持。通过提供稳定、高效的开发和测试环境,开发者可以更加专注于应用的创新和功能实现。同时,本地服务的安全性和成本控制也为企业和机构在区块链应用开发和实施中提供了更多的选择和可能性。
总之,以太坊本地服务的部署为区块链应用开发提供了可靠的基础设施,为推动区块链技术的发展起到了重要的作用。未来,随着区块链技术的不断发展和普及,本地服务的应用将会变得更加广泛,为区块链行业的创新和应用提供更多的机会。